SBI General team ups with WhatsApp to enhance buying journey of health insurance

SBI General Insurance, WhatsAppSBI General Insurance, one of India’s leading General Insurance companies, in its effort to simplify the insurance buying process, strengthens its collaboration with WhatsApp to launch an enhanced version of its WhatsApp chatbot to enable easy access to insurance products through the popular messaging platform. It has made available a larger array of Health Insurance products and introduced Two-Wheeler Motor Insurance to customers for buying, in a simpler and secure manner.

SBI General Insurance first launched its WhatsApp chatbot in 2020 with a unique buying journey for its health insurance policy on WhatsApp. This initiative was announced at Meta Fuel for India 2020. Today, it has made larger number of products available that customers can directly buy through a hassle-free interface and from anywhere, with end-to-end policy purchase on the platform itself.

The process can be started by initiating a chat with SBI General’s verified business account on WhatsApp, that will further prompt the product options available for purchase. Customers can explore the product features and get their policy document right within the WhatsApp chat thread. Riding on the success of UPI integration on WhatsApp, this is another landmark move, that will not just drive insurance penetration in the country but will also help in further expanding financial inclusion in India.
